  • Page 33: Control Live Programming

    Control Live Programming To temporarily stop a live program, press PAUSE. A progress bar will appear onscreen, showing the time the program was paused. The action will freeze up to 90 minutes. Press PLAY at any time to restart the program from where you left off.

So you can record up to four programs and The message “Recording”...
  • Page 35 Record a single program or series from the Guide: Press GUIDE. Use the arrow buttons on your remote to scroll through and highlight a program. Press RECORD. A red dot appears next to the program title to indicate that a recording is scheduled. Press RECORD twice to schedule a series recording.

  • Page 53: Create A Pin

    Create a PIN Press MENU. Use the RIGHT arrow to select Settings. Select Parental Controls. A lock appears next to Parental Locking. • • No lock means that no PIN has been set. Select Parental Locking and press OK. Enter the default PIN - 1234 Re-enter the PIN to confirm.

  • Page 61: Turn Sound Effects On/Off

    Turn Sound Effects On/Off The clicks that accompany the selections in the on-screen menus can be easily turned on or off. Press MENU. Select Settings then select General. Press OK. Select System Sound Effects. Press OK. Select Play sound effects or Mute sound effects. Press OK. Select Save and press OK.
